👨‍🍳Chef's Notes

Mise en Place Saves Time

Even for quick recipes, spend 3 minutes measuring and prepping everything before you turn on the heat. It sounds counterintuitive, but it actually speeds up cooking because you're never scrambling mid-recipe.

Bring to Room Temperature

Take chicken out of the fridge 20-30 minutes before cooking. Cold chicken straight from the fridge cooks unevenly — the outside overcooks while the centre stays underdone.

Tips for the Best Pineapple Chicken

To ensure your Pineapple Chicken turns out perfectly, focus on not overcooking the chicken thighs. Aim for an internal temperature of 74°C (165°F) to keep them juicy. Sauté the chicken until it’s just cooked through before adding the sauce ingredients. This will prevent dryness and allow the chicken to absorb the delicious flavours of the sweet and tangy glaze. Don't rush the caramelization process for the pineapple; it’s key to unlocking that deep, rich flavour.

Storage & Reheating

Leftover Pineapple Chicken can be stored in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. To reheat, gently warm it on the stove over low heat, adding a splash of reserved pineapple juice to prevent drying out. If you want to freeze it, ensure it’s cooled completely before transferring to a freezer-safe container, where it will keep well for up to 3 months. Thaw in the fridge overnight before reheating for best results.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use chicken breast instead of thighs for this recipe?+

Yes, you can substitute boneless chicken breasts for thighs. However, be mindful that chicken breasts can dry out more easily; watch the cooking time closely.

What can I substitute for rice vinegar?+

If you don’t have rice vinegar, you can use apple cider vinegar or white wine vinegar as a substitute. Each will slightly alter the flavour but will still work well.

How can I make this dish spicier?+

To add some heat, consider incorporating sliced jalapeños or a splash of sriracha into the sauce. Adjust the amount to your preferred spice level.

Is it possible to make this dish ahead of time?+

You can prep the chicken and sauce components in advance and refrigerate them separately. Then, just cook them together when you’re ready to serve.

Can I add other vegetables to this dish?+

Absolutely! You can include snap peas, carrots, or even baby corn for added colour and nutrition. Just make sure to adjust the cooking time accordingly.
